JavaScript
JavaScript(简称“JS”) 是一种具有函数优先的轻量级,解释型或即时编译型的编程语言。虽然它是作为开发Web页面的脚本语言而出名,但是它也被用到了很多非浏览器环境中,JavaScript 基于原型编程、多范式的动态脚本语言,并且支持面向对象、命令式、声明式、函数式编程范式。
JavaScript在1995年由Netscape公司的Brendan Eich,在网景导航者浏览器上首次设计实现而成。因为Netscape与Sun合作,Netscape管理层希望它外观看起来像Java,因此取名为JavaScript。但实际上它的语法风格与Self及Scheme较为接近。
JavaScript的标准是ECMAScript 。截至 2012 年,所有浏览器都完整的支持ECMAScript 5.1,旧版本的浏览器至少支持ECMAScript 3 标准。2015年6月17日,ECMA国际组织发布了ECMAScript的第六版,该版本正式名称为 ECMAScript 2015,但通常被称为ECMAScript 6 或者ES2015。
简介
javascript:void(0)
中的 void
是 JavaScript 中的一个操作符,这个操作符指定要计算一个表达式但是不返回值。void(0)
表示在 JavaScript 上没有任何效果。
经常我们在写代码的过程中会使用到 javascript:void(0)
这样的代码,那么这个代码在 JavaScript 中代表什么含义呢?接下来在文章中具体为大家介绍。
例1:用户在点击时不会出现任何信息
<a href="javascript:void(0);" onclick="alert('ok');"></a>
在这里这行代码表示的是这个链接不做跳转动作,执行 onClick
事件。也就是说当用户点击以后不会发生任何事。因为 void(0)
计算为 0,所以 JavaScript 上没有任何效果。
例2:在用户点击链接后会显示警告信息
<!DOCTYPE html>
<html>
<head>
<meta charset="UTF-8">
<title>Document</title>
</head>
<body>
<a href="javascript:void(alert('warning'))">点击</a>
</body>
</html>
以上就是本篇文章的全部内容,希望通过这篇文章大家可以了解到 javascript:void()
函数的含义。